    WHAT HAPPENED?

    Kaizer Chiefs have been hit with significant injury setbacks ahead of their clash against Polokwane City.

    Dillon Solomons, who had just returned from a long layoff due to a shoulder injury, sustained another setback during their match against Royal AM after contributing one assist in two games.

    Nkosingiphile Ngcobo is also unavailable as he continues recovering from a hip injury.

    Both players are expected to be out for 3–4 weeks, leaving coach Nasreddine Nabi with a selection headache, especially at right-back, as Reeve Frosler is suspended.
